    Webellian Chooses Uzbekistan: French-Polish IT Company Establishes Presence in Tashkent

    Representatives of IT Park Uzbekistan, led by Makhliyo Muksinova, Services Export Development Director, held negotiations with Webellian — an innovative French-Polish company specializing in digital transformation, cloud technologies, and data analytics.

    Valid Barsali, President of La French Tech Warsaw and Managing Director of Webellian Uzbekistan, announced that the company has officially registered a legal entity in Uzbekistan and plans to create new employment opportunities for local IT professionals.

    Key Agreements  

    During the meeting, the parties discussed prospects for cooperation, including the development of cutting-edge digital solutions, capacity-building for local talent, and the seamless integration of Webellian into the IT Park ecosystem.

    According to Mr. Barsali, Uzbekistan was chosen for its fast-growing pool of qualified IT professionals, making it an attractive destination for international companies. Favorable conditions — such as tax incentives and support in talent acquisition — further facilitate market entry for foreign startups.

    Webellian considers Uzbekistan as a regional hub for serving clients across Europe and Central Asia.  

    Prospects for Uzbekistan’s IT Market

    The entry of Webellian reinforces Uzbekistan’s positioning as an outsourcing center for European tech companies. It also unlocks new opportunities for local developers to engage in globally relevant projects in international projects across software development, cloud computing, and data analytics.

    IT Park Uzbekistan continues to actively attract international companies, fostering an enabling environment for the growth of the national IT sector. The arrival of Webellian marks another milestone in this journey and is expected to encourage more European firms to view Uzbekistan as a reliable platform for business expansion.

    GBSF 2025 outcomes: Uzbekistan strengthens its status as an IT hub

    Tashkent hosted the Global Business Services Forum 2025 (GBSF 2025), one of the most prominent events of the year in the field of IT outsourcing and digital services. Organized by IT Park Uzbekistan with the support of the Ministry of Digital Technologies, the event convened approximately 450 participants representing 260 companies, including 237 international companies from 40 countries. Among the attendees were representatives of multinational corporations, startups, government agencies, and venture capital funds.
